// SPDX-License-Identifier: GPL-2.0-only OR MIT
/*
* Device Tree Source for J784S4 and J742S2 SoC Family MCU/WAKEUP Domain peripherals
*
* Copyright (C) 2022-2024 Texas Instruments Incorporated - https://www.ti.com/
*/
&cbass_mcu_wakeup {
sms: system-controller@44083000 {
compatible = "ti,k2g-sci";
ti,host-id = <12>;
mbox-names = "rx", "tx";
mboxes = <&secure_proxy_main 11>,
<&secure_proxy_main 13>;
reg-names = "debug_messages";
reg = <0x00 0x44083000 0x00 0x1000>;
k3_pds: power-controller {
bootph-all;
compatible = "ti,sci-pm-domain";
#power-domain-cells = <2>;
};
k3_clks: clock-controller {
bootph-all;
compatible = "ti,k2g-sci-clk";
#clock-cells = <2>;
};
k3_reset: reset-controller {
bootph-all;
compatible = "ti,sci-reset";
#reset-cells = <2>;
};
};
wkup_conf: bus@43000000 {
compatible = "simple-bus";
#address-cells = <1>;
#size-cells = <1>;
ranges = <0x0 0x00 0x43000000 0x20000>;
chipid: chipid@14 {
bootph-all;
compatible = "ti,am654-chipid";
reg = <0x14 0x4>;
};
};
secure_proxy_sa3: mailbox@43600000 {
compatible = "ti,am654-secure-proxy";
#mbox-cells = <1>;
reg-names = "target_data", "rt", "scfg";
reg = <0x00 0x43600000 0x00 0x10000>,
<0x00 0x44880000 0x00 0x20000>,
<0x00 0x44860000 0x00 0x20000>;
bootph-pre-ram;
/*
* Marked Disabled:
* Node is incomplete as it is meant for bootloaders and
* firmware on non-MPU processors
*/
status = "disabled";
};
